TPWallet 全面基础教学与专家评析

导言:

本篇为 TPWallet(通用称谓,指支持多链、可扩展的钱包实现)基础教学与深度讨论,覆盖入门、隐私保护、资产管理、社区与安全、面向高并发的实践以及未来技术生态与专家评析。

一、快速入门

- 定义与定位:TPWallet 是一个客户端钱包框架,支持助记词/私钥管理、账户管理、签名交互和 DApp 连接。可用于移动端、桌面或嵌入式服务。

- 安装与初始化:安装应用或 SDK,生成助记词(BIP39)并强烈建议离线备份。可选使用硬件钱包或受信任执行环境(TEE)。

- 基本操作:创建/导入账号,查看余额、发起交易、签名消息。理解 nonce、gas/fee 模型及交易状态查询。

二、私密数据保护

- 助记词与私钥保管:永远不要以明文存储助记词;使用本地加密(PBKDF2/Argon2 + AES-GCM)与强口令。考虑硬件安全模块(HSM)或硬件钱包。

- 最小权限原则:DApp 授权应细化到仅允许必要权限,避免过度授权长期签名。采用会话签名、分离出“查看”与“操作”权限。

- 本地敏感数据隔离:将敏感数据与应用其他数据目录隔离,使用平台安全 API(iOS Keychain、Android Keystore)。对日志、崩溃上报做脱敏处理。

- 隐私增强:支持交易混淆策略(UTXO 钱包或聚合交易)、地址轮换、链下隐私协议或零知识技术(ZK)作为未来扩展。

三、资产跟踪与审计

- 多链资产聚合:通过链索引器或第三方 API 聚合余额与历史;本地缓存并对链上事件做去重与校验。

- 实时监控与通知:推送交易确认、价格波动、智能合约风险提示。对交易状态采用重试与回滚提示。

- 账目与合规:导出交易历史(CSV/JSON),支持标签、分组、税务报告和多签审计日志,便于合规与审计。

四、安全社区与生态治理

- 开源与审计:鼓励钱包开源并定期接受第三方安全审计;发布审计报告与修复计划。

- 漏洞赏金与响应:建立漏洞赏金机制和快速响应通道,透明披露安全事件并提供修复补丁。

- 社区教育:提供安全使用指南、钓鱼防范与常见场景演练,培养安全使用习惯。

五、高并发场景与性能工程

- 并发签名处理:在服务端或多线程环境,注意私钥访问的互斥和安全隔离;优先采用异步签名队列并限速。

- Nonce 管理:对 EVM 类链,采用本地 nonce 管理器、重试策略和交易打包,避免并发产生的 nonce 冲突。

- 批量与聚合:支持批量交易、合并签名(例如 BLS 聚合)以降低链上负载与手续费。

- 可扩展架构:使用可水平扩展的索引服务、缓存层(Redis)与消息队列(Kafka)来支撑高并发请求与事件流。

六、未来科技生态展望

- 跨链与互操作:聚合跨链桥与中继,提供统一资产视图与跨链签名体验。

- 账户抽象与可编程钱包:支持智能钱包、社交恢复、多重身份与权限合约,提高灵活性与安全性。

- 隐私计算与 ZK:零知识证明与机密计算将用于交易隐私与身份选择性披露。

- Wallet-as-a-Service:钱包功能模块化,支持企业嵌入式钱包与托管/非托管混合方案。

七、专家评析与建议

- 优势:TPWallet 型钱包提供便捷的用户体验与多功能扩展空间,适合大众化接入加密资产与 DApp 生态。

- 风险点:核心在于私钥管理、第三方依赖和权限滥用。任何集中化组件(索引器、推送服务)都成为攻击面。

- 最佳实践:采用分层信任设计、最小权限、开源审计、硬件或TEE 保护关键材料,以及持续的社区安全运营。

结语与相关标题建议:

为便于传播与检索,建议的相关文章标题:

- TPWallet 从入门到精通:实用教程与安全指南

- 私钥时代的守护者:TPWallet 隐私与资产管理实战

- 面向高并发的钱包架构:TPWallet 性能与安全方案

- 跨链与未来:TPWallet 在数字资产生态的位置

- 专家评析:如何设计一个既安全又好用的钱包

- 社区安全与治理:TPWallet 的长期演进路径

参考与下一步:实施时优先完成助记词/私钥的强加密与备份流程,搭建索引与通知服务,开展第一次安全审计与漏洞赏金计划。

作者:林之晨发布时间:2025-11-24 06:40:26

评论

SkyWalker

这篇教程实用且全面,助记词保护部分写得很好。

李思

关于高并发和 nonce 管理的建议很到位,解决了我一直担心的问题。

Mia

希望能出一篇配套的实操视频,步骤演示更直观。

张小白

赞同开源与审计,社区治理是钱包长期安全的关键。

相关阅读